Which position serves as the leader of the Senate in the Georgia General Assembly?
morpeh [17]

Answer:

The chief officer of the senate is the lieutenant governor. Unlike the Speaker, who is elected by the members of the house, the lieutenant governor is elected by all the voters of the state.

The code of behavior that knights were supposed to follow was known as..
vichka [17]

Answer:

Chivalry, or the chivalric code, is an informal and varying code of conduct developed between 1170 and 1220. It was associated with the medieval Christian institution of knighthood; knights' and gentlemen's behaviours were governed by chivalrous social codes.
